M25 9TZ is a residential postcode located on Woodward Road, Prestwich, Manchester, M25. It is the 658th largest postcode in the M25 area.
It contains 30 residential addresses consisting of 7 houses, 14 flats and 9 unknown and the most common type of property is a mid-century flat built between 1936 and 1979.
The average house value is £77,697. Sales values have increased in the last 12 months by 2.1% and Rental values have increased by 0.7%.
Property sale values range from £71,355 for a leasehold flat, with 1 bedrooms split across 388 square feet of gross internal area and has no outside space to £279,584 for a freehold house, with 3 bedrooms split across 1,087 square feet of gross internal area and has a garden.
Average £/ft2 for properties in M25 9TZ is £184/ft2.
Properties achieve a rental yield of between 6.2% and 9.1%, and rental values range from £525 to £1,444 per month.
The last sale was 17 Jan 2024 for £260,000 and since then the market in the area has increased by 4.3%. The postcode has had a total of 4 sales since 1995.
M25 9TZ has seen 3 sales in the last three years and 1 sale in the last twelve months.
